| Silver Beach Resort |
| Spirit Lake, ID |
| Reviewer : BirchCriswell |
| From : Jeju Korea |
| Date of review : May 14, 2012 |
| Rating : 10 |
| Date of stay : 7/2011 |
| Our time at Silver Beach was wonderful. The lake and surrounding natural beauty is everything you can imagine and more. The cabins were small and quaint. The facilities were a bit rustic but very clean and comfortable. The accompanying RV campground is quiet as it has mostly annual tenants, thus leaving out the high turnover and the issues accompanying that crowd. The beach itself is amazing. Almost a quarter mile of perfect white/silver sand.
The owners, Bev and Terry, are very helpful and informative. They have paddle boats, canoes, and a boat that can be rented by the day or hour. I would recommend getting out on the lake and just relaxing.
Overall, an excellent experience. |

| Lake Simtustus RV Park |
| Madras, OR |
| Reviewer : Judy Harris |
| From : Redmond |
| Date of review : May 14, 2012 |
| Rating : 10 |
| Date of stay : 5/2011 |
| If you like to have some fun, meet some great people and catch fish then Lake Simtustus RV Park is the place for you. We stayed in the rental trailer last week end. It was fabulous. Clean and very adequate. Well furnished, great view of Lake. Debbie and Carl take wonderful care of everyone and everything. They are tireless in their efforts. You will see them along the roads, outside the park area, picking up trash and looking after everything. Going to Lake Simtustus means making friends, relaxing, fishing, enjoying...you want it..you will more than likely find it there. Great place for families and "older folks". We take our grandchildren. See you there. |

| HIDDEN COVE CAMPGROUND |
| Dandridge, TN |
| Reviewer : Corinna Williams |
| From : |
| Date of review : May 8, 2012 |
| Rating : 10 |
| Date of stay : 9/2011 |
| Lovely campground with large shaded lots on Douglas lake. The management are great down to earth people. The campground has great amenities including laundry on grounds. There is also a boat launch and swimming access within walking distance from the sites. Best place for your money in the area. |
